“Witness is more important than presence for the Church in Turkey”. According to the apostolic nuncio to Turkey, Mgr Antonio Lucibello, it is not a question of numbers. “In the twenties there were two million Christians in the country while today they are approximately 100,000. Today it is worth considering the appeal launched by the Turkish bishops more than ten years ago – which is still relevant today - “to shift our attention from the presence to the witness”. “The witness is effective for we are more touched by witnesses than by teachers”, said the nuncio who had followed card. Jean Louis Tauran, sent by the Pope to Turkey to celebrate the conclusion of the Pauline Year. This is true not only for Turkey, where “every day Christians experience the martyrdom of patience which can be turned into a bloody experience like in the case of Roman priest Andrea Santoro and other Christians”. Referring to the condition of the Church in Turkey, the nuncio points out that “she has high prestige, especially for the cultural and educational work carried out in her institutions such as Notre Dame de Sion and Saint Benoit in Istanbul. Muslims are proud of the education received at our centres”. “Nevertheless, we should pursue our dialogue with mutual understanding and respect starting from this Pauline Year”.
